Whirly-Girls Open 2026 Scholarship Season

Posted by Admin

The Whirly-Girls Scholarship Fund, Inc. is proud to announce the opening of the 2026 scholarship season. Over the last few years, the organization has been growing and expanding not only to provide deserving female aviators but also maintainers from across the globe with over $550,000 worth of helicopter flight training, maintenance training and educational scholarships. These scholarships advance the helicopter industry by strengthening the talent pool and increasing diversity. Applications are now open so get excited and start applying!

ROBINSON HELICOPTER COMPANY APPOINTS GLENN W. E. FORD AS COO TO ACCELERATE MANUFACTURING EXPANSION

Posted by Admin

TORRANCE, CA – October 17, 2025 – Robinson Helicopter Company (RHC), the world's leading manufacturer of civil helicopters, appointed Glenn W.E. Ford as Chief Operations Officer. This appointment is a key step in positioning the company for long-term global growth. Ford will drive improvements in manufacturing efficiency and logistics optimization while supporting the development of new production lines for the manufacturing and introduction of the recently announced R88 helicopter and the Spirit, Spartan, and Helius coaxial unmanned helicopters.

S-92 Helicopter Center of Excellence Opens in Brazil

Posted by Admin

Cabo Frio, Brazil, May 27, 2026 — Heli-One, a global leader in helicopter Maintenance, Repair and Overhaul (‘MRO’), tday opened the first S-92® helicopter Customer Support Center in Brazil to provide scheduled and unscheduled maintenance on any S-92 aircraft in the region. Authorized by Sikorsky, a Lockheed Martin company (NYSE: LMT), the support center is a foundational pillar for a comprehensive S-92 Center of Excellence, which will offer a broad range of sustainment services for the platform, including parts provisioning and an overhaul and repair capability.
